The latest nomination rounds of Prince Edward Island and Manitoba PNPs issue 442 Invitations to Apply (ITAs) for permanent residency.

PEI PNP Draw

Prince Edward Island held a new Expression of Interest (EOI) invitation round under the Prince Edward Island Provincial Nominee Program (PEI PNP), inviting 141 candidates on November 16, 2023. The PNP draw targeted the following streams of PEI PNP:

Labor and Express Entry- 134 ITAs (Cut-off score- 55 points)

Business Work Permit Entrepreneur- 7 ITAs (Cut-off score- 80 points)

Prince Edward Island invited candidates under the Critical Workers and Express Entry categories. The draw considered candidates working for a PEI employer and a minimum score of 55 points. The critical worker stream mandates a job offer by a PEI employer for an in-demand occupation.

Manitoba PNP Draw

The new Manitoba Provincial Nominee Program (MPNP) round of invitations on November 16, 2023, issued 301 Invitations to Apply under the following streams of MPNP:

Skilled Worker stream (All Occupations)- 100 ITAs (Cut-off score- 809 points)

Skilled Worker stream (Occupation-specific)- 92 ITAs (Cut-off score 809 points)

Skilled Worker stream (Overseas)- 48 ITAs (Cut-off score- 721 points)

International Education- 61 ITAs
